I've had clients ask me to try to negotiate the taxability of debt forgiveness. Unfortunately, no lender (including the SBA) transfer pricing features to boost to do such what. Just like your employer is important to send a W-2 to you every year, a lender is needed send 1099 forms to all borrowers who have debt forgiven. That said, just because lenders are required to send 1099s does not that you personally automatically will get hit using a huge government tax bill. Why? In most cases, the borrower is often a corporate entity, and you are just an individual guarantor. I realize that some lenders only send 1099s to the borrower. Effect of the 1099 in the personal situation will vary depending on kind of entity the borrower is (C-Corp, S-Corp, LLC, etc). Most CPAs will have the option to explain how a 1099 would manifest itself.
